উত্তর:
আপনার প্রথম কমান্ড /trunk
ডিরেক্টরিতে একটি সংগ্রহস্থল তৈরি করেছে ।
আপনি কোনও সংগ্রহস্থলের ভিতরে 'ট্রাঙ্ক' ডিরেক্টরি তৈরি করেন নি । আপনি ট্রাঙ্ক নামে একটি ডিরেক্টরিতে একটি সংগ্রহস্থল তৈরি করেছেন।
আপনার দ্বিতীয় কমান্ডটি এই সংগ্রহস্থলটি হোস্ট করার জন্য একটি এসএনএন সার্ভার শুরু করেছে।
যখন আপনি -r /trunk
এসএনএনজারে পাস করবেন আপনি যখন বলছেন যে আপনি এসএনএন চান: //domain.name/ ফাইল সিস্টেমের / ট্রাঙ্ক ফোল্ডারে নির্দেশ করুন।
আমি খালি সংগ্রহস্থল তৈরি করার জন্য এবং এটিতে একটি ট্রাঙ্ক ডিরেক্টরি যুক্ত করার জন্য নিম্নলিখিতগুলির চেষ্টা করার পরামর্শ দিচ্ছি:
mkdir /repository
svnadmin create /repository
svnserve -d -r /repository
svn mkdir -m "Making trunk directory." svn://domain.name/trunk
বিকল্পভাবে, svn mkdir
কমান্ডের পরিবর্তে , আপনি খালি সংগ্রহস্থলটি চেকআউট করতে পারেন, প্রয়োজনীয় সামগ্রী যুক্ত করতে পারেন এবং তারপরে এটি আবার পরীক্ষা করতে পারেন example উদাহরণস্বরূপ:
cd ~
svn co svn://domain.name/ myWorkingCopy
cd myWorkingCopy
mkdir trunk
cp /path/to/existing/codebase trunk/
svn add trunk
svn ci -m "First commit of trunk codebase"